What is Pharmacognosy and Phytochemistry – I in Pharmacy?

Pharmacognosy and Phytochemistry – I is the branch of pharmaceutical science that deals with the study of natural drugs and their chemical constituents derived from plants and other natural sources.

This subject equips future pharmacists with the knowledge needed to:

  • Identify and classify crude drugs
  • Study plant morphology and anatomy
  • Understand cultivation and collection of medicinal plants
  • Analyze phytochemical constituents
  • Evaluate quality and purity of herbal drugs

It connects traditional herbal medicine with modern pharmaceutical science.


Here are the key reasons why this subject is crucial:

1. Enhancing Drug Safety and Identification

Proper identification of crude drugs is essential to ensure safety and authenticity.

Morphological Evaluation:
Helps identify drugs based on color, size, shape, odor, and taste.

Microscopical Analysis:
Detects cellular structures like trichomes, starch grains, and fibers.

Adulteration Detection:
Prevents substitution with inferior or harmful materials.

Standardization:
Ensures uniform quality and therapeutic efficacy.


2. Supporting Research and Natural Drug Discovery

Many modern medicines originate from natural sources.

Medicinal Plants:
Plants provide alkaloids, glycosides, tannins, and other bioactive compounds.

Phytochemical Screening:
Identifies active constituents responsible for therapeutic action.

Extraction Techniques:
Processes like maceration, percolation, and Soxhlet extraction isolate drugs.

Herbal Drug Development:
Natural products serve as leads for new drug discovery.


3. Improving Professional Efficiency and Quality Compliance

Pharmacognosy knowledge supports pharmaceutical and clinical practice.

Quality Control Testing:
Ensures purity and potency of crude drugs.

Storage Conditions:
Protects natural drugs from moisture, insects, and degradation.

Formulation of Herbal Products:
Supports development of syrups, tablets, and powders.

Regulatory Compliance:
Herbal products must meet pharmacopeial standards and guidelines.
